Statement by Deputy Minister and Iran's Head of State Welfare Organization before the 52nd Session of the Human Rights Council
-
(Full version) Statement By Mr. Ali Mohammad Ghaderi Deputy Minister and Head of the State Welfare Organization of the Islamic Republic of Iran Before The Human Rights Council 52nd Session Item 3: Interactive dialogue with the Special Rapporteur on the rights of persons with disabilities Geneva, 13 March 2023 بسم الله الرحمن الرحیم Mr. President It’s a great honor for me, as deputy minister and Head of State welfare organization of Islamic Republic of Iran which is the national focal point for the implementation of the Convention on the Rights of Persons with Disabilities to participate in this session; I would like to inform you on the most important measures taken by State Welfare Organization of the Islamic Republic of Iran, with regard to with social inclusion of people with disabilities: Respecting persons with disabilities and trying to create equal opportunities for them has always been within the religious and national teachings and programs Iran. The approval of the comprehensive law on the protection of the rights of person with disability is considered as one of the most important measures that have been taken in order to protect the rights of people with disabilities. In the Law on protection of the rights of Persons with Disabilities Act, regardless of any ethnic or religious issues, all persons with disabilities of any minority are under legal protection and rendering rehabilitation services under insurance is also one of the important measures that have taken place in recent years. Supporting the employment of people with disabilities with at least 3% of employment quotas for these people and competition between people with disabilities themselves, not competition with people without disabilities, is one of the achievements of the recent law. The presence of people with disabilities as advisers to the heads of institutions is one of the measures that are being followed and carried out in order to protect the rights of people with disabilities. The approval of citizenship rights in the administrative system, which has been communicated to the executive bodies, emphasizing the adaptation and accessibility of spaces and facilities for people with disabilities and the training of the staff of the institutions to interact with people with disabilities, among other legal achievements of the Islamic Republic of Iran is in line with the rights of people with disabilities. Specialized trainings for the deaf interpreters to participate them in the judicial systems to accompany people with hearing disabilities, are other positive events that have been carried out by the Iran’s state welfare organization. I thank you Mr. President
